Enterprise Partnership Scheme– Aim: “to encourage links with Enterprise Partner to award co-

funded two year Postdoctoral Fellowships to highly promising researchers ... By working closely with an Enterprise Partner, researchers benefit from an enhanced research experience as well as having the opportunity to learn key transferrable skills relevant to career/professional development.”

– awards co-funded by Enterprise Partners (contribution approx. €15,000 per year)

– Enterprise Partner: a business, a company, a registered charity, a social, cultural, not-for-profit, governmental or non-government organisation

– Enterprise Partner can be located abroad

Writing for evaluatorsPut yourself in the mind of the reviewer: many applications to review in limited timeframe; “outer Board” not experts!Make it as easy as possible for evaluators:

First sentence in each paragraph is the most important Avoid professional jargon, abbreviations etc. Provide diagrams, tables, pictures Include Gantt chart to illustrate your project plan Explain your achievements etc. - you can only get points for

what you include in your applicationBe informed about the evaluation process

What makes a strong proposalAmbitious – but realistic proposal

• Feasibility: project scope vs. time, skills, resourcesFitting purpose/aims of funding scheme

• Funding body’s mission, scheme’s aims• Evaluation criteria: applicant, project, host

Clear presentation – why should the IRC fund YOU?

• Abstract = summary of FUNDING proposal• Expert AND non-expert evaluators• Specific, relevant information (keep on mind in sections such as

Work experience)

Financial Justification

• The total amount up to €5,000 per annum.• The exact amount of eligible direct research expenses to be allocated is subject to sufficient justification being made• Budget for as much as you can reasonably expect to need, within the specified limit. • Re-allocations are likely to be allowed up to 10% of average annual research allowance without IRC’s approval and over 10% only with IRC’s prior written approval.• Unspent fund will be returned to the IRC.

Academic excellence, Research achievements

- All information about your achievements must be provided in the application form. Academic transcripts are NOT uploaded into the online application system.- Explain importance of achievements, awards etc. – do not assume that international evaluators will be familiar with institutional/Irish awards etc.- Use relevant section for relevant information; avoid repetition of information. Only in exceptional cases repetition is unavoidable or can be beneficial – save it for these cases only!

Mobility requirement

- PD fellows should not held fellowship at their PhD awarding institution/where currently engaging in research- “Some circumstances can be foreseen that would allow a researcher to remain in the same host institution or with the same research team but these will require complete justification.”-“Applicants may make the case that interaction with the proposed enterprise partner can form an aspect of mobility”- Research mobility section in online application system

Career Training and Development Plan- plans for the acquisition of new specialist knowledge and skills, and generic knowledge and skills for example, gaining research skills, communication skills- immediate and long-term goals for your career- reasons for choosing this Fellowship and how you feel this Fellowship programme will contribute to these goals.- how the Fellowship will enable you to gain skills relevant to employment outside the traditional academic sector?- how the Fellowship will enable you to acquire competencies that improve the prospects of reaching and/or reinforcing a position of professional maturity, diversity and independence
